LncRNA TUG1 serves an important role in hypoxia-induced myocardial cell injury by regulating the miR ‑145‑5p‑Binp3 axis.

In conclusion, overexpression of TUG1 aggravated hypoxia‑induced injury in cardiomyocytes by regulating the miR‑145‑5p‑Binp3 axis. Activation of the Wnt/β‑catenin signaling pathway may be a key mechanism to mediate the role of TUG1 in regulating hypoxia‑induced myocardial injury. TUG1 may be an effective diagnostic marker and therapeutic target for myocardial ischemia. PMID: 29207102 [PubMed - as supplied by publisher]
